#ff60b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ff60bc is composed of 100% red, 37.6%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 325.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68.8%. #ff60b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#ff0079.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ff60b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ff60bc has RGB values of R:255, G:96,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.26, K:0. Its decimal value is 16736444.

Shades and Tints of #ff60b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12000a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
